2022-09-05GPU: convert 'GPU_SHADER_2D_IMAGE_COLOR' to 3DGermano Cavalcante
3D shaders work in both 2D and 3D viewports. This shader is a good candidate to be exposed in Python.
2022-09-05GPU: remove 'GPU_SHADER_2D_FLAT_COLOR'Germano Cavalcante
The only real difference between `GPU_SHADER_2D_FLAT_COLOR` and `GPU_SHADER_3D_FLAT_COLOR` is that in the vertex shader the 2D version uses `vec4(pos, 0.0, 1.0)` and the 3D version uses `vec4(pos, 1.0)`. But VBOs with 2D attributes work perfectly in shaders that use 3D attributes. Components not specified are filled with components from `vec4(0.0, 0.0, 0.0, 1.0)`. So there is no real benefit to having two different shader versions. This will simplify porting shaders to python as it will not be necessary to use a 3D and a 2D version of the shaders. In python the new name for '2D_FLAT_COLOR'' and '3D_FLAT_COLOR' is 'FLAT_COLOR', but the old names still work for backward compatibility.
2022-09-05GPU: remove 'GPU_SHADER_2D_UNIFORM_COLOR'Germano Cavalcante
The only real difference between `GPU_SHADER_2D_UNIFORM_COLOR` and `GPU_SHADER_3D_UNIFORM_COLOR` is that in the vertex shader the 2D version uses `vec4(pos, 0.0, 1.0)` and the 3D version uses `vec4(pos, 1.0)`. But VBOs with 2D attributes work perfectly in shaders that use 3D attributes. Components not specified are filled with components from `vec4(0.0, 0.0, 0.0, 1.0)`. So there is no real benefit to having two different shader versions. This will simplify porting shaders to python as it will not be necessary to use a 3D and a 2D version of the shaders. In python the new name for '2D_UNIFORM_COLOR'' and '3D_UNIFORM_COLOR' is 'UNIFORM_COLOR', but the old names still work for backward compatibility. 2022-08-15GPU: replace GLEW with libepoxyChristian Rauch
With libepoxy we can choose between EGL and GLX at runtime, as well as dynamically open EGL and GLX libraries without linking to them. This will make it possible to build with Wayland, EGL, GLVND support while still running on systems that only have X11, GLX and libGL. It also paves the way for headless rendering through EGL. libepoxy is a new library dependency, and is included in the precompiled libraries. GLEW is no longer a dependency, and WITH_SYSTEM_GLEW was removed. Includes contributions by Brecht Van Lommel, Ray Molenkamp, Campbell Barton and Sergey Sharybin. 2022-03-25ImBuf: Add support for WebP image formatAaron Carlisle
Currently only supports single image frames (no animation possible). If quality slider is set to 100 then lossless compression will be used, otherwise lossy compression is used. Gives about 35% reduction of filesize save when re-saving splash screens with lossless compression. Also saves much faster, up to 15x faster than PNG with a better compression ratio as a plus.
